WebCurettage. The lesion should be sent to a pathology laboratory for analysis. The wound surface is then cauterised with a hot wire beaded tip or electrosurgical unit (diathermy). This stops bleeding and helps destroys any remaining skin tumour cells. This procedure is usually repeated twice for malignant skin lesions (serial curettage and cautery).
